Members of the Green-Schools Committee are starting work on the school’s ninth theme- Global Citizenship: Travel. The ultimate aim of this theme is to continue our collaborative work with the Active School Committee on encouraging pupils to walk or cycle to school where possible. This theme will also allow us to discover how our work on the Green-Schools programme is having a positive effect on global issues including air quality and sustainable development. The Committee will be planning the following between now and Christmas:
1. Socially Distant Green Flag Ceremony– to celebrate our school being awarded the Green Flag for Global Citizenship: Marine Environment. 2. Clean Air Week 2020 (23rd-27th Nov)– to include a poetry competition 3. Data gathering for the Global Citizenship: Travel theme- We start every theme with the gathering of relevant data through the completion of surveys. As we have a representative in each class from Rang 1- Rang 6, surveys and data gathering will be completed digitally in order to keep everybody safe.
